Special Olympics Launches 5th Annual 'Dream House Raffle'

STUDIO CITY (CBSLA.com) – VP of Communications for Special Olympics Kelly Kloepping and athlete Kimmy Boyette visited KCAL9 Wednesday to talk about the fifth annual Dream House Raffle.

The raffle, which was recently launched by Special Olympics Southern California, features a $4.6 million Calabasas home or $3 million in cash.

Among the highlights of the 9,000-square-foot residence are an outdoor living paradise featuring 360-degree views, an infinity pool, wooded trails leading to basketball and tennis courts, and native landscaping throughout the property, which includes a private vineyard and Koi pond.

Inside, the home is spacious with a grand frescoed entrance, vaulted ceilings, gourmet kitchen and open floor plan. Multiple balconies, a guest house, housekeeper's quarters, and even a "man cave" complete the home's impressive list of features.

Entrants can also win thousands of dollars in luxury vacations, cars, electronics and cash prizes, keeping the odds of winning to 1 in 50.

Tickets to win the home are $150 each, with three-packs available for $400, or five-packs for $550.

In February and March, there will be two drawings for those who purchase tickets early, allowing for additional cash prizes ranging from $5,000 to $30,000 or a choice of a vacation or luxury vehicle.

In addition, the Dream House Raffle will once again hold a multi-ticket drawing for those who purchase ticket packages, as well as a "Refer-a-Friend" drawing for those who refer others to purchase a ticket.

Special Olympics Southern California has been changing lives through the power of sport for more than 40 years and offers opportunities for children and adults with intellectual disabilities to participate in year-round sports training and competition.

Last year, the raffle netted more than $2 million for the organization.
